Ticket PAY-DRIFT: The payroll export on Lundqvist Payroll Hub switched from fixed-width to delimited format last sprint, but the staging node still emits the old layout. Config drift was confirmed between the deploy manifest and the running instance; nobody applied the format flag outside of production. Requesting security review since export parsing touches compensation data. The live configuration pulled from the affected node is shown below.

config for faduf-yahap:
[lamvan]
team = rusael
access_code = ac_ac22dc
owner = druius.istdor
host = lamvan.novacio.example
port = 8443
peer = soreth.xolmario.corp
salt = 0768e68d
pin = 8310

Title: Breaker for Tallgrass upstream API never resets. Steady state: breaker trips on 5 consecutive 5xx, correct. Problem: half-open probe uses stale client config, always fails, breaker stays open until pod restart. New folks: the breaker lives in `gatewaycore/breaker.go`, config in Driftwell. Fix: reload client before probe. Repro on staging within ten minutes of forcing upstream errors. Attach your repro logs referencing the build token below.

trace token, yajep-badug: htk6_a7499e

## Env vars for Lattice UI plugin authors

Hey folks — quick rundown on versioning. The Lattice component library pins a major version per plugin, read from LATTICE_UI_VERSION in your env. If you skip it, you get whatever's latest, which will absolutely break your layouts someday. Pinned builds are fetched from the private registry, and that registry requires an auth token with read scope on the components feed. Set the token in your .env with the following line.

env line for fajep-bagaf: ARCHIVE_KEY3=635

## Step 4: Update the connection pool settings

Alright, this is the step where most support tickets come from. Quarry's new pooler replaces the old per-request connections, so after upgrading, customers need to adjust pool sizing or they'll see timeout complaints under load. Walk them through editing the service config and restarting once. The defaults we recommend for a typical mid-size install are shown below.

config for bahop-baduf:
[kasion]
team = lamath
access_code = ac_d807e5
host = kasion.paliqcloud.corp
port = 4000
owner = julix.tamvan
peer = frair.qorvelsoft.local